McKenzie, age 48, son of the late George McKenzie and Ellen (McKenzie) Bittner of Greenville Township and former resident of Salisbury, died Monday, July 10, at his home at 785 Westbourne Ave., Zanesville, O., after a year's illness. He was employed by the Hook-Aston Milling Co. since 1925, and was a veteran of World War I. He is survived by his wife, Carrie (Jones) McKenzie; one daughter, Ethel, wife of Francis L. Basehart, who is now serving with the U.S. Army overseas; his mother, Mrs. Sherman Bittner of Meyersdale R.D.; two sisters, Margaret, wife of Harry Keim, and Leora, wife of Arthur Butler, of Salisbury; two brothers, Dallas, of Friedens R.D., and DeSales of Meyersdale; also by one granddaughter, Rose Ann Basehart, Zanesville, O. Funeral services were held at the Dean Funeral Home, Thursday, at 2 p.m., Rev. Edgar Bently, officiating. The body was laid to rest in Memorial Park, Zanesville. The floral tributes were many and beautiful. Mr. McKenzie made many friends and was well liked by all who knew him.
